Management Commentary

During the Q1 2026 earnings call, CNO Financial's management highlighted the company's solid start to the year, emphasizing profitability improvements driven by disciplined expense management and favorable underwriting results. The CEO noted that the adjusted EPS of $1.05 reflects the strength of the core insurance operations, even as the macroeconomic environment remains somewhat uncertain. Key business drivers included continued momentum in the Medicare supplement and life insurance segments, where premium growth was supported by targeted marketing initiatives and higher retention rates. Management also pointed to operational efficiencies from recent technology investments, which have streamlined claims processing and reduced administrative costs. On the investment side, the portfolio continues to benefit from an elevated interest rate environment, though leaders acknowledged potential headwinds from policyholder behavior changes. Looking ahead, the executive team expressed cautious optimism about maintaining earnings momentum, citing a solid capital position and a focus on returning value to shareholders through share repurchases and dividends. No forward revenue figures were discussed, but management reiterated a commitment to balancing growth with risk management in the current cycle. Forward Guidance

CNO Financial Group’s forward guidance focuses on positioning for sustainable growth following its Q1 2026 results. Management indicated that the company expects to continue benefiting from strong demand in its supplemental health and life insurance segments. In the near term, the company anticipates margin stability driven by disciplined expense management and favorable claims trends. However, the outlook remains cautious regarding macroeconomic headwinds, as interest rate volatility and persistent inflation could pressure investment income and policyholder behavior. The firm may see opportunities for expansion through digital distribution channels and product innovation, particularly in the worksite and individual markets. CNO also expects to maintain a balanced capital allocation strategy, prioritizing organic reinvestment while returning excess capital to shareholders via dividends and buybacks. Overall, the company is guiding for moderate revenue growth in the coming quarters, though it acknowledges that competitive pressures and regulatory changes could temper the pace. Management’s tone suggests a focus on operational efficiency and long-term value creation rather than aggressive near-term targets. Market Reaction

Investors responded positively to CNO Financial’s recently released first-quarter 2026 results, with shares moving higher in the session following the announcement. The company reported earnings per share of $1.05, a figure that exceeded consensus estimates and signaled underlying operational strength. While revenue details were not disclosed in the initial release, the upside in earnings provided enough impetus for a bullish reaction in the stock. Trading volume was notably elevated compared to recent averages, suggesting active repositioning by institutional participants. Several analysts revised their forward assessments in the wake of the report, with a number of firms raising their price targets or reaffirming favorable ratings. The general sentiment appears to center on improved underwriting margins and effective expense management, which may support sustained profitability. However, some cautioned that the absence of specific revenue data creates a degree of uncertainty regarding top-line growth momentum. Technical indicators point to the stock potentially finding support near its recent trading range, and the relative strength index has moved into more neutral territory after the initial surge. While the immediate market reaction was clearly positive, further direction may depend on upcoming commentary from management or additional disclosures. The broader financial sector’s performance could also influence CNO’s near-term price trajectory, given the interconnected nature of insurance and interest rate expectations.
